Being More Assertive
Another popular and proven one-day program

Why attend? 

Discover how you can improve your ability to communicate assertively!

Submissive personalities often go unnoticed in the workplace, regardless of how hard they work or how much they give.


Learning how to interact and communicate assertively can help you to raise your profile and increase your chances of workplace recognition and promotion.
